Sommario/riassunto

What makes people learn effectively? What can we do to promote more effective learning?Innumerable researchers have studied these important and urgent questions, yet their findings tend to be fragmentary and disparate. Now Janet Collins, Joe Harkin and Melanie Nind provide the big picture. Drawing on research from all sectors of education the authors show that effective learning depends crucially on a few easily understood principles. Sommario/riassunto

The Art of Videogames explores how philosophy of the arts theories developed to address traditional art works can also be applied to videogames.
